Mission
Grateful Friends exists to uplift adults with cancer in Essex and Middlesex Counties in Massachusetts through compassionate support and thoughtful acts of unexpected joy, reminding them that they matter and are never alone.
Vision
We envision a world where adults with cancer are surrounded by kindness, community, and tangible support. A world where dignity, strength, and hope are restored. Where joy is not a luxury, but a vital part of healing.

At Grateful Friends, we ease the everyday burdens of cancer treatment through our signature Comfort Baskets™, financial assistance, and caregiver support. Every act of support—whether keeping the lights on, providing a meal, offering a moment of escape, or sending a thoughtful note—reminds patients they are seen, supported, and part of a compassionate community.
Our programs are made possible by a dedicated network of volunteers, donors, and community partners. Whether it’s assembling baskets, coordinating financial assistance, or sending a note of encouragement, every act of support lifts spirits and brings relief to those navigating treatment.
